Frequently Asked Questions

What are the best places to kayak near Monticello, KY?

Top picks near Monticello include Sawmill (upper Beaver Creek), Old Sawmill, Old Fall Creek. In total there are 30 public launch points within 50 miles, with paddling on lakes.

What types of paddling can I do near Monticello?

Near Monticello you'll find opportunities for kayaking, canoeing, and stand-up paddle boarding. Most locations offer beginner-friendly conditions with public boat ramp access.

Are there free kayak launches near Monticello?

Yes! Most public boat ramps near Monticello are free to use. Some state parks and recreation areas may charge a small parking or entrance fee.
